Job Duties

This is a university staff position at the Children’s Nature Academy. The official title is Early Childhood Education Assistant Teacher. This position is expected to continue contingent on maintaining the required certification.

Support Staff Duties
  • Promoting health and safety practices including sight and sound supervision, name to face checks before and after all transitions, handwashing and sanitation, etc.
  • Providing direct care to children, including but not limited to planning developmentally appropriate learning opportunities and curriculum enhancement.
  • Supporting staff throughout the facility as a long or short term substitute teacher.
  • Maintain paperwork as required.
  • Pursue life long learning by participation in continuing education: 30 hours in the first year and 25 hours each year after.
  • Maintain ratios and other requirements of licensing, accreditation, CACFP, and the University of Wisconsin.
Key Job Responsibilities
  • Assists with basic technical and administrative classroom support
  • Documents effective communication with internal and external stakeholders to relay pertinent information and provide updates of child activities per established guidelines and regulations
  • Assists with the planning and facilitation of classroom programming and classroom coordination and organization for a early childhood education facility according to established curriculums
  • Maintains the safety and physical well-being of children in a designated classroom
  • Updates and organizes individualized and developmental educational plans for children

The City of Eau Claire, situated at the confluence of the Chippewa and Eau Claire rivers, is at the center of a metropolitan area of approximately 100,000 people located 90 miles east of Minneapolis/St. Paul. The area features beautiful parks and trails, strong public schools, a vibrant arts scene and local food culture, and abundant recreational opportunities.
